JSDefender – App Protection for JavaScript vs ThreatCast

JSDefender – App Protection for JavaScript

Visit

ThreatCast

Visit

Description

JSDefender – App Protection for JavaScript

JSDefender – App Protection for JavaScript

JSDefender is a software solution designed to help businesses protect their JavaScript applications from malicious attacks and unauthorized use. If you're running a business that relies on web applica... Read More
ThreatCast

ThreatCast

ThreatCast is designed to help businesses stay ahead in their cybersecurity efforts. We understand that keeping your data and operations safe can be challenging, especially with the growing number of ... Read More

Comprehensive Overview: JSDefender – App Protection for JavaScript vs ThreatCast

JSDefender and ThreatCast are security products designed for different purposes, focusing on protecting JavaScript applications and monitoring threats, respectively. Here's a comprehensive overview of each:

JSDefender – App Protection for JavaScript

a) Primary Functions and Target Markets

  • Primary Functions:

    • Code Obfuscation: Transforms JavaScript code into a version that is difficult to understand but remains functional, protecting intellectual property from reverse engineering.
    • Code Encryption: Encrypts portions of the JavaScript code, adding a layer of security against direct code access.
    • Runtime Protection: Monitors and defends against tampering and debugging attempts in real-time, ensuring integrity during execution.
    • License and Usage Controls: Implements mechanisms to safeguard against unauthorized use or distribution of JavaScript code.
  • Target Markets:

    • Companies developing web applications where JavaScript plays a significant role, ranging from startups to large enterprises.
    • Industries that require strict security measures, such as finance, healthcare, and e-commerce which handle sensitive data.

b) Market Share and User Base

JSDefender caters primarily to businesses deeply invested in JavaScript for frontend and some backend applications. While specific market share data might not be widely published due to it being a niche area, JSDefender likely holds a competitive place within the ecosystem of JavaScript protection tools due to its comprehensive feature set and real-time protections. The user base includes a variety of enterprises prioritizing code security.

c) Key Differentiating Factors

  • Depth of Obfuscation and Encryption: JSDefender offers advanced levels of code transformation not commonly found in standard security suites, focusing specifically on JavaScript.
  • Comprehensive Runtime Protections: The emphasis on real-time defenses against code tampering and debugging sets it apart within its niche.

ThreatCast

a) Primary Functions and Target Markets

  • Primary Functions:

    • Threat Intelligence Gathering: Collects data on potential threats and vulnerabilities from various sources.
    • Real-Time Monitoring: Provides real-time analytics and alerts for potential threats, allowing proactive countermeasures.
    • Incident Response Support: Offers guidance and tools to respond quickly to identified security incidents.
    • Integration Capabilities: Can integrate with other security platforms to enhance an organization’s overall security posture.
  • Target Markets:

    • Enterprises across various verticals needing robust threat monitoring and intelligence solutions.
    • Security operations centers (SOCs) and IT security teams seeking detailed insights into potential cyber threats.

b) Market Share and User Base

Unlike JSDefender, ThreatCast operates in a broader market of threat intelligence platforms. Its adoption likely spans multiple industries relying on continuous monitoring and intelligence to safeguard their operations. The competition in this space is more significant, with major players in cybersecurity providing similar services; thus, ThreatCast's market share would depend on factors like unique service offerings and integration capabilities.

c) Key Differentiating Factors

  • Focus on Real-Time Threat Data: ThreatCast stresses immediacy and continuous updates, setting a competitive edge in dynamic threat landscapes.
  • Customization and Integration: Its ability to integrate with varied environments and provide tailored threat insights is a distinguishing feature.

General Comparison

While both JSDefender and ThreatCast cater to cybersecurity needs, they serve distinct purposes. JSDefender emphasizes protecting JavaScript applications through advanced obfuscation and runtime defenses. In contrast, ThreatCast offers comprehensive threat intelligence and monitoring services suitable for a broader range of security needs. Thus, their user bases and market dynamics differ significantly, with each having unique appeals based on organizational requirements and priorities within cybersecurity frameworks.

Contact Info

Year founded :

Not Available

Not Available

Not Available

Not Available

Not Available

Year founded :

Not Available

Not Available

Not Available

Not Available

Not Available

Feature Similarity Breakdown: JSDefender – App Protection for JavaScript, ThreatCast

As of my last update, JSDefender and ThreatCast are security-oriented tools although they serve slightly different purposes within the realm of software protection and threat intelligence respectively. Let’s break down the similarities and unique aspects:

a) Core Features in Common:

  1. Security Focus:

    • Both JSDefender and ThreatCast are designed to enhance security, albeit in different ways. JSDefender focuses on protecting JavaScript applications while ThreatCast provides threat intelligence.
  2. Monitoring Capabilities:

    • Both solutions offer some level of monitoring: JSDefender monitors for unauthorized access or tampering of scripts, while ThreatCast may provide monitoring of threat activities and patterns.
  3. Automation:

    • Automation is key in both tools. JSDefender automates the obfuscation process, ensuring consistent application protection after code changes. ThreatCast automates the collection and analysis of threat data to provide actionable insights.

b) User Interface Comparison:

  • JSDefender:

    • The user interface for JSDefender is usually integrated within the development environments or as part of the build process, focusing on providing developers with easy tools or command-line options to obfuscate and protect their code. The interface is typically straightforward, aiming at ease of integration and use rather than interactive dashboards.
  • ThreatCast:

    • ThreatCast's interface is likely more comprehensive in terms of visuals and dashboards, providing detailed insights, graphs, and reports on threat analysis data. This user interface is designed to give security teams and analysts a clear overview of potential threats and trends with intuitive navigation and alert features.

c) Unique Features:

JSDefender:

  • JavaScript Obfuscation: A primary feature unique to JSDefender is its robust JavaScript obfuscation functionality, which transforms readable code into a format that is difficult for unauthorized users to understand.
  • Real-Time Protection: JSDefender provides protection mechanisms that react to runtime analysis attempts, which is specific to the application level.

ThreatCast:

  • Threat Intelligence: ThreatCast stands out with its ability to gather and analyze threat intelligence data, offering predictive insights into potential cyber threats.
  • Network-focused Analysis: Unlike JSDefender, ThreatCast may provide insights into network-level threats, patterns, and potential vulnerabilities.

In summary, while there are commonalities in their security focus and some overlapping functionalities such as monitoring and automation, JSDefender's unique value lies in its code protection and obfuscation capabilities tailored for JavaScript applications. ThreatCast, on the other hand, delivers added value through its threat intelligence capabilities and comprehensive threat monitoring interface.

Features

Not Available

Not Available

Best Fit Use Cases: JSDefender – App Protection for JavaScript, ThreatCast

JSDefender – App Protection for JavaScript and ThreatCast are complementary tools that provide security solutions primarily focused on protecting JavaScript applications from various threats. Below are the best fit use cases for each:

a) JSDefender – App Protection for JavaScript

Types of Businesses or Projects:

  1. E-commerce Platforms:

    • Businesses that rely heavily on online transactions and management of sensitive customer data can benefit from JSDefender. It secures the front-end against code tampering and theft.
  2. SaaS Applications:

    • Software-as-a-Service providers who deliver their products over the web can use JSDefender to protect their JavaScript codebase from being reverse-engineered or maliciously altered.
  3. Financial Services:

    • Banking, investment, and other financial services requiring high security for transactions and user data can use JSDefender for obfuscating and securing their client-side code.
  4. Digital Media and Entertainment:

    • Businesses in this sector can protect their content delivery from pirates and unauthorized access.
  5. Healthcare Applications:

    • Applications that handle sensitive health information and need to comply with regulations such as HIPAA can use JSDefender to enhance their security stance.

b) ThreatCast

Scenarios for Preferred Use:

  1. Real-Time Threat Monitoring:

    • Projects that require immediate, real-time visibility into potential external threats and vulnerabilities in their applications would benefit from ThreatCast’s dynamic monitoring capabilities.
  2. Incident Response and Mitigation:

    • Businesses looking to quickly identify, analyze, and respond to attacks on their JavaScript applications will find ThreatCast advantageous for its real-time data and alerts.
  3. Comprehensive Threat Analysis:

    • Organizations that need a broader understanding of threat vectors affecting their applications can leverage ThreatCast for its analytics and reporting features which help in preventive measures.
  4. Continuous Security Enhancement:

    • Development teams focused on continuously improving their application's security posture through feedback and insights can integrate ThreatCast into their workflow.

c) Industry Verticals and Company Sizes:

  • Startups to Large Enterprises:

    • Both products cater to a wide range of company sizes. Startups can use these tools to establish a strong, foundational security base, while larger enterprises can integrate sophisticated monitoring and protection systems to manage complex architectures and high-value assets.
  • Technology Companies:

    • Tech companies releasing web and mobile applications can enhance their product's security using both JSDefender and ThreatCast to ensure robust protection against evolving threats.
  • Retail and Consumer Services:

    • For companies in retail or consumer-facing services, these products help in safeguarding customer information and maintaining consumer trust by ensuring application integrity.
  • Regulated Industries:

    • Industries such as finance and healthcare, which have stringent regulatory requirements, can leverage these products to maintain compliance and secure their applications against breaches.

These tools offer value across various sectors by providing essential security features tailored to the challenges faced by different environments, enhancing both the development and operational stages of software lifecycle management.

Pricing

JSDefender – App Protection for JavaScript logo

Pricing Not Available

ThreatCast logo

Pricing Not Available

Metrics History

Metrics History

Comparing undefined across companies

Trending data for
Showing for all companies over Max

Conclusion & Final Verdict: JSDefender – App Protection for JavaScript vs ThreatCast

Conclusion and Final Verdict

When choosing between JSDefender – App Protection for JavaScript and ThreatCast, it's crucial to consider factors such as security features, ease of use, scalability, integration capabilities, and cost. Both products offer valuable features, but the choice depends on the specific needs and priorities of your organization.

a) Best Overall Value

JSDefender – App Protection for JavaScript generally offers the best overall value for organizations primarily focused on robust JavaScript protection and obfuscation. Its specialized features cater well to applications heavily reliant on JavaScript, providing strong defense mechanisms at a reasonable cost for the purpose it serves.

ThreatCast, on the other hand, is better suited for users who require a broader threat detection platform. It adds value by providing comprehensive analytics and insights across multiple layers, thus being more advantageous for organizations requiring extensive threat visibility and real-time intelligence.

b) Pros and Cons

JSDefender – App Protection for JavaScript

  • Pros:

    • Specializes in JavaScript protection with advanced obfuscation techniques.
    • Offers strong security for client-side applications.
    • Easy to integrate into existing code bases.
    • Cost-effective for JavaScript-centric protection needs.
  • Cons:

    • Limited to JavaScript; does not extend protection to other types of code.
    • Might require supplementary tools for full-spectrum application security.

ThreatCast

  • Pros:

    • Provides comprehensive threat detection and intelligence.
    • Useful for monitoring and responding to threats in real time.
    • Offers broad application across different environments and not limited to JavaScript.
    • Strong analytics capabilities.
  • Cons:

    • Potentially more expensive if full suite features are required.
    • Might be more complex to deploy and manage, requiring dedicated resources.
    • Overhead with integration and management for smaller JavaScript-centric teams.

c) Recommendations

  • For Developers Focused on JavaScript Security: If your primary concern is protecting JavaScript code from reverse engineering or tampering, JSDefender – App Protection for JavaScript is recommended due to its specialization in this area. It's cost-effective and easier to implement for JavaScript projects.

  • For Organizations Needing Comprehensive Threat Intelligence: If you're managing broader security requirements that extend beyond JavaScript and require real-time threat detection and comprehensive analytics, ThreatCast is a better fit. This is especially valuable for larger enterprises with dedicated security teams that require extensive monitoring capabilities.

Overall, the choice should align with your specific requirements. For pure JavaScript security, JSDefender stands out, while ThreatCast excels in a more inclusive security solution framing. Evaluate your organizational needs against the capabilities of each tool to make the best-informed decision.